WHY COUNSELLING
Sometimes we can feel overwhelmed by feelings which seem out of proportion to what triggered them, and sometimes we just don’t know why we feel the way we do. Often these feelings can arise from our past experiences, but in ways in which we may be unaware. Counselling, by creating a therapeutic, non-judgmental relationship, can help you find greater awareness and understanding of the origin of your feelings, and from there helps to build a platform from which change can be created.

COUPLES
When relationships run into difficulty talking to a counsellor can help the couple understand how the problem has arisen and from there how it might be resolved.
Occasionally problems can be talked about within the couple relationship, but often they lead back along the same path towards missed communication. A sense of rational dialogue can be replaced by intense negative emotions, leading to arguments or avoidance.
The role of the couple counsellor is to gain an understanding of the conscious and unconscious dynamics that presently exist to create tension and help the couple find a more satisfactory future.
